MySQL 5.7.17 無料インストールバージョンの設定方法グラフィックチュートリアル (Windows10)

MySQL 5.7.17 無料インストールバージョンの設定方法グラフィックチュートリアル (Windows10)

1. 概要

ネットでいろいろ検索してみたところ、Linux システム向けではなく、現在の新しいバージョンと一致していないものが多かったです。自分で小さなプロジェクトを作って実践してみたので、皆さんに参考にしていただきたいと思います。

MySQL バージョン: mysql-5.7.17

ダウンロード方法:

1. MySQL公式サイト: https://www.mysql.com/downloads/
2. ダウンロード方法:

a. 対応するモジュールを選択します。

選擇對應模塊

b. 対応するバージョンを選択します (ここでは Windows を選択します)。

選擇對應的版本

c. ダウンロードする 32 ビット版または 64 ビット版を選択します。

選擇32位或64位版本

d. 「ダウンロード」をクリックすると、ログインまたは登録を求められますが、これをスキップできます。

下載

2. MySQLのインストールと設定

1. ダウンロードした .zip ファイルを解凍し、インストールしたい場所に置きます。場所は任意です。

フォルダーを開き、新しい my.ini ファイルを作成し、次のように入力します。

[mysql]
# mysqlクライアントのデフォルトの文字セットをdefault-character-set=utf8に設定します 
[mysqld]
#ポート3306を設定 port = 3306 
# MySQL のインストールディレクトリを設定します basedir=D:\mysql\mysql-5.7.17-winx64 // 独自のパス # MySQL データベースのストレージディレクトリを設定します datadatadir=D:\mysql\mysql-5.7.17-winx64\data // 独自のパス # 最大接続数を許可します max_connections=200
# サーバーが使用するデフォルトの文字セットは、8 ビットの latin1 文字セットです。character-set-server=utf8
# 新しいテーブルを作成するときに使用されるデフォルトのストレージエンジン default-storage-engine=INNODB

次に、ANSI 形式で保存します。

2. Windows環境変数設定を開き、環境変数の Path 変数に mysql bin ディレクトリのフルパスを入力し、パスの後に英語のセミコロン (;) を追加して保存します。
たとえば、D:/mysql/mysql-5.7.11-winx64/bin;

3. MySQLサービスをインストールします: mysqld –install

開始: net start MySQL
停止: net stop MySQL
アンインストール: sc delete MySQL,mysqld -remove
コマンドラインウィンドウは管理者モードで開く必要があります
a. サービスをインストールします: mysqld –install。
b. サービスnet start MySQLを起動します。
(問題が発生している可能性があります。MySQL サービスが起動しています。MSQL サービスを起動できませんでした。サービスからエラーは報告されませんでした。詳細なヘルプについては、NET HELPMSG 3534 と入力してください。
データ フォルダを削除し、mysqld –initialize を使用してデータ ディレクトリを初期化します。

4. サービスに正常にアクセスしたら、
mysql -u root -p 入力
パスワードを入力してください(データフォルダ内の拡張子が.errのファイル内)
入力後Enterを押してください。
注意: 古いバージョンでは最初はパスワードが設定されておらず、Enter キーを押すだけでログインできます。セキュリティを強化するために、新しいバージョンではランダムなパスワードが生成されます。

5. パスワードを変更する

これを行うには 3 つの方法があります。

①SET PASSWORDコマンドを使用する:まずMySQLにログインします。
フォーマット: mysql> set password for username@localhost = password('new password');
例: mysql> set password for root@localhost = password('123');
(mysql> set password = password('123'); を直接使用することもできます)

②mysqladminを使用する(MySQLにログインしていない場合に使用)
フォーマット: mysqladmin -u ユーザー名 -p 古いパスワード パスワード 新しいパスワード 例: mysqladmin -uroot -p123456 パスワード 123

③UPDATEを使ってユーザーテーブルを直接編集します。まずはMySQLにログインします。

mysql> mysql を使用します。 
mysql> update user set password=password('123') where user='root' and host='localhost'; 
mysql> 権限をフラッシュします。

以上がこの記事の全内容です。皆様の勉強のお役に立てれば幸いです。また、123WORDPRESS.COM を応援していただければ幸いです。

以下もご興味があるかもしれません:
  • mysql-5.7.21-winx64 無料インストール版のインストール - Windows チュートリアル詳細説明
  • MySQL 5.7.22 バイナリパッケージのインストールとインストール不要版 Windows 設定方法
  • Windows Server 2008 64ビット MySQL5.6 インストール不要版 設定方法図
  • Windows システムに MySQL を素早くインストールして展開する方法 (グリーンの無料インストール バージョン)
  • mysql5.7.18.zip インストール不要版設定チュートリアル(Windows)
  • Windows (x86、64 ビット) で MySQL 5.7.17 無料インストール バージョンをアップグレードするための詳細なチュートリアル
  • Windows環境でのMySQL 8.0.13無料インストールバージョンの設定チュートリアル

<<:  Nodejs での WeChat アプレット メッセージ プッシュの実装

>>:  CentOS7 構成 Alibaba Cloud yum ソースメソッドコード

推薦する

nginx 設定ファイルで環境変数を使用する方法

序文Nginx はパフォーマンスを重視して設計された HTTP サーバーです。Apache や li...

自動同期テーブル構造のMySql開発

開発の問題点開発プロセスでは、データベース フィールドが頻繁に変更されるため、RD 環境と QA 環...

img タグの src 属性値が空の場合の 2 つのリクエストの問題 (IE 以外のブラウザ)

img src 値が空の場合、リクエストが 2 つ行われます。一部の学生は以前に同様の状況に遭遇した...

クールなページング効果を実現するネイティブJS

この記事では、次のような効果を持つ JS ページング効果の例を紹介します。クールだと思いませんか? ...

史上最もシンプルな MySQL データのバックアップと復元のチュートリアル (パート 1) (パート 35)

データのバックアップと復元に関する最初の記事を皆さんに共有します。具体的な内容は次のとおりです。基本...

レスポンシブなカードホバー効果を実現するための HTML+CSS

目次成し遂げる:要約:言うことはあまりありませんが、まずは効果を見てみましょう。 カードホバー、レス...

JS デコレータ パターンと TypeScript デコレータ

目次デコレータパターンの紹介TypeScript のデコレータデコレータの使用デコレーターファクトリ...

MySql インデックスはクエリ速度を向上させる一般的な方法のコード例

インデックスを使用してクエリを高速化する1. はじめにWeb 開発には、ビジネス テンプレート、ビジ...

MySQLメモリストレージエンジンに関する知識

メモリストレージエンジンに関する知識ポイントメモリ ストレージ エンジンは日常業務ではほとんど使用さ...

Nginx の負荷分散構成、ダウンタイム発生時の自動切り替えモード

厳密に言えば、nginx には負荷分散バックエンド ノードのヘルス チェック機能はありませんが、デフ...

テキストスクロール後の自動停止効果の例

効果は非常にシンプルで、次のコードを自分のページにコピーして実行するだけです。コードをコピーコードは...

練習と面接のための Linux シェル スクリプトのヒント 9 つを共有する

予防1) 先頭にインタープリターを追加します: #!/bin/bash 2) 構文のインデントに 4...

Jenkins の Publish Over SSH プラグインを使用してプロジェクトをリモート マシンにデプロイする手順

SSH プラグインの使用による公開Publish Over SSH を使用する前に、SSH 秘密キー...

MySQLインデックスが失敗するいくつかの状況の詳細な分析

1. 先頭のあいまいクエリではインデックスを使用できません (「%XX」や「%XX%」など)コード値...